Author: p8j8o8s8f8o Surnames: von Gottschalk, Newman, Kohn, Roth Classification: marriage Message Board URL: http://boards.rootsweb.com/localities.northam.usa.states.california.counties.solano/1181/mb.ashx Message Board Post: Abstracted from California Central Coast Genealogical Society Bulletin, Vol 9, 1976, Stereopticon Column, page 3, from San Luis Obispo, Ca. paper: Issue of 24 Dec 1870: Married in Suisun, Solano Co., Calif. 27 November by Justice J. D. Bower, Henry L. Kohn, formerly of this county, to Mrs. Elizabeth M. Von Gottschalk, nee Newman. Mr. Kohn was in partnership in this town [San Luis Obispo] in 1857 with Isaac Roth. Author: Nancy_Poppin_Posey Surnames: Shubin, Chekushkin, Bagdanoff, Bogdanoff, Stites, Richards, Berokoff, Bolderoff Classification: obituary Message Board URL: http://boards.rootsweb.com/localities.northam.usa.states.california.counties.solano/1169/mb.ashx Message Board Post: >From The Reporter (Vacaville, CA), Friday, February 23, 1951: Mike Shubin, Well Known Elmira Area Rancher, Succumbs to Heart Attack A heart attack proved fatal to Mike Steve Shubin, 57, well known Elmira rancher last Friday afternoon near his ranch home. Apparently in good health, he was stricken while driving home from a shopping tour. Deputy Coroner D. W. McCune reported Shubin was dead before he lost control of his car and ran off the road on the approach to his home. The body was shipped by the McCune Funeral Home to San Francisco where funeral services were held Tuesday followed by interment in that city. Shubin was a native of Russia and had resided in the United States since 1912. He resided in the Elmira district for the past ?_3 years. [text was hidden in the crease of the obituary book.] Surviving him are his widow, Mr. Mary Shubin of Elmira; two sons, Steve and Mike, Jr., both of Elmira and two daughters, Mrs. J. Author: Nancy_Poppin_Posey Surnames: Shubin, Moiseff, Jennings, Brooks, Wakelin, Cook Classification: obituary Message Board URL: http://boards.rootsweb.com/localities.northam.usa.states.california.counties.solano/1166/mb.ashx Message Board Post: Reporter, The (Vacaville, CA) - March 14, 2002 Deceased Name: James Shubin By Brian Hamlin/ Reporter Staff Vacaville pianist, composer and recording artist Mr. James Shubin, 47, known for his improvisational composition style and free-flowing melodies, died at home Monday after a long illness. Born Oct. 7, 1954 in Fairfield, Mr. Shubin was a lifelong Solano County resident. The son of a pioneering agricultural family with a deep Russian heritage, he grew up just south of the community of Elmira and taught himself piano when he was a child. Formal musical training lasted only nine months for the young Mr. Shubin, who once slapped a would-be piano teacher's hands for trying to show him how he should play. None of Mr. Shubin's music was ever written in formal composition. The pianist always said he carried the melodies in his head, improvising as he played. Much of his musical inspiration, he said, came from the sounds of nature and the rural countryside where he grew up. "One of the gifts of not having any music written down is that I can always improve upon it," Mr. Shubin said during a 1997 interview. He was a frequent performer at the Vacaville Performing Arts Theatre, the Vacaville Museum and at local restaurants. Mr. Shubin also released three albums of his uniquely personal music between 1987 and 1991 - "Catalyst," "Iridescence" and "Mirrors." Performing Arts Theatre technical coordinator Greg Crow remembered Mr. Shubin as a musician whose talents could have taken him to much larger venues. "James was a very prolific and reclusive talent. He went through a period where he had a lot of public acclaim, but he always felt a great responsibility to his family and to this community," Crow recalled. "Solano County was the place he wanted to stay - he had such love for this area, James was a one-of-a-kind, native Solano County talent." Longtime friend Bob Allen of Vacaville said Mr. Shubin was a musical genius who truly cared about people. "He loved people and he wanted to share his music, his dreams, and his feelings with them," Allen said. "He was very spiritual - an artist - and had great fondness for people and for nature. He incorporated his feelings in his music." Mr. Shubin once described himself as a great believer in the power of music to heal and said that he was trying to create "a harmonious, healing environment" during his concert programs. Prior to his "Healing Temple of Asklepius" concert at the Performing Arts Theatre five years ago, Mr. Shubin told The Reporter he felt his musical ability was a gift from God and that it mirrored his "reverence for the pastoral beauty of nature, the emotions of romance and the triumphs of the human heart." Mr. Shubin was a dedicated supporter of the arts in Vacaville and also was known for his AIDS awareness efforts, including a multimedia theater, art and music event at the Vacaville Cultural Center in 1996. A private family service is planned for Mr. Shubin and interment will also be private. Mr. Shubin is survived by his mother, Hazel of Vacaville; sisters, Kathy Cook of Norwalk and Susan Brooks of Redway. He was preceded in death by his father, Steve.
